这个控制结构中的执行流程是什么

时间:2011-08-15 11:03:17

标签: android if-statement ondraw

  protected void onDraw(Canvas canvas) 
    {

         if (x == getWidth() - bmp.getWidth()) 
         {
                xSpeed = -1;
         }

         if (x == 0) 
         {
               xSpeed = 1;
         }
         x = x + xSpeed;
         canvas.drawColor(Color.BLACK);
         canvas.drawBitmap(bmp, x , 10, null);
     }

我们说x = 0xSpeed = 1,它是如何运作的 请向我解释一下。

1 个答案:

答案 0 :(得分:1)

执行流程始终是最重要的。所以你可以看到你的代码将如何执行。